The strongest odds in the airdrop track are from the fact that the top player still hasn’t issued tokens, while the second-place player overtakes on the curve.


The best example is OpenSea and Blur in the NFT track.
At the time, OS was the leading NFT exchange, its valuation rose rapidly, and everyone was extremely bullish on OS—while Blur wasn’t even in the running for second place.
In the end, the guys who were bullish on the NFT track but didn’t claim Blur ended up with nothing, and now the prediction market is seeing the same thing happen again.
If you really back a track, you should hold it in more than one way— even with multiple hands.
